Unlocking Music Distribution for the Independent Artist

For budding musicians setting out on their own, navigating the realm of music distribution can feel like venturing uncharted waters. Gone are the days when record labels held absolute control over an artist's career. Today, independent musicians have opportunity to distribute their music directly with fans worldwide. This new landscape presents both challenges, but with the right tools and knowledge, you can successfully launch your music to a global audience.

  • To begin with, understand the multiple platforms available for distribution. From established giants like Spotify and Apple Music to niche platforms catering to specific genres, research is key to finding the best fit for your music.
  • Utilize the power of digital promotion. Create a captivating online presence, engage with fans on social media, and build an email list to nurture a loyal following.
  • Adopt analytics to track your music's performance. Pay attention to which platforms are generating the most streams, and adjust your distribution strategy accordingly.

By mastering these fundamentals, independent musicians can thrive in the dynamic world of music distribution. Remember, your music is a valuable asset, so treat it with care, share it wisely, and watch your career blossom.
